Welcome to Hobe Sound ...

Hobe Sound is located on the Treasure Coast.

Hobe Sound is located in Martin County<1>.

While we don't have a date for the founding of Hobe Sound, you might consider that their post office opened  in 1891.

Hobe Sound is near sea level<2>.

Time Zone: Hobe Sound lies in the Eastern Time Zone (EST/EDT) and observes daylight saving time

Area Code for Hobe Sound: 772

The ZIP codes for Hobe Sound: 33455, 33475<3>

<3>ZIP Codes have been created by the United States Postal Service (USPS) as a way of grouping addresses to make delivery more efficient. The boundaries of the ZIP Code can be changed, re-assigned, eliminated or overlapped with other ZIP Codes. So keep in mind that any given ZIP Code is only 'loosely' associated with a community (such as Hobe Sound). When looking for a ZIP Code, whether Hobe Sound or elsewhere, it's always best to check the website of the United States Postal Service (USPS).
